RESOLUTION INTRODUCED BY THE SULLIVAN COUNTY LEGISLATURE TO AUTHORIZE SULLIVAN COUNTY CHIEF ELECTED OFFICIAL AND/OR COUNTY MANAGER TO SUBMIT APPLICATION, AND FOR COUNTY MANAGER AND/OR CHIEF ELECTED OFFICIAL TO ENTER INTO CONTRACT UPON AWARDING OF GRANT WITH THE BUREAU OF JUSTICE ASSISTANCE/DEPARTMENT OF JUSTICE FOR THE SMALL AND RURAL TRIBES BODY WORN CAMERA GRANT PROGRAM
WHEREAS, the Bureau of Justice Assistance (BJA), a component of the federal Department of Justice (DOJ), partners with firms like Justice & Security Strategies, Inc (JSS) to “provide research, data-driven solutions and technical assistance to law enforcement and public safety agencies;” and
WHEREAS, the BJA funds JSS to implement, evaluate, and support programs like body-worn cameras and JSS collaborates with BJA to administer, train and provide technical assistance for body-worn camera programs to small, rural law enforcement agencies; and
WHEREAS, BJA is accepting applications from county governments for body-worn camera programs as part of the Small Rural Tribes Body-Worn Camera Program (SRT BWCP); and
WHEREAS, the Division of Public Safety proposes the County of Sullivan to submit a Small Rural Tribes Body-Worn Camera Program application requesting for a project totaling $308,520 over a five-year period; and
WHEREAS, the SRT BWCP program is subject to a 50% match over a five-year period totaling $154,260 over a five-year period; and
WHEREAS, the SRT BWCP is a reimbursement grant;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, that the Sullivan County Legislature hereby authorizes the County Manager, Chairman of the County Legislature, and / or their authorized representative (as required by the funding source) to execute any and all necessary documents to submit the 2026 Small Rural Tribes Body Worn Camera Program application for funding, if invited to apply; and
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that the Sullivan County Legislature hereby authorizes the County Manager, and / or Chairman of the County Legislature (as required by the funding source) to accept the award, and enter into an award agreement upon awarding of grant or contract to administer the funding secured upon awarding of grant, in such form as the County Attorney shall approve; and
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the following is a breakdown of the County’s matching obligation for each year of the five-year program:
Year 1: $40,680
Year 2: $28,395
Year 3: $28,395
Year 4: $28,395
Year 5: $28,395
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that should the 2026 Small Rural Tribes Body Worn Camera Program funding be terminated, the County shall not be obligated to continue any action undertaken by the use of this funding.
